We are working with a leading national law firm based in London for an Associate to join their Corporate Tax team.
The successful candidate will join a highly ranked Corporate Tax team providing transactional support and standalone tax advice to a wide range of UK and international business clients. The role involves advising on all aspects of corporate taxation, including tax structuring for acquisitions, disposals and reorganisations, obtaining tax clearances, and advising on stamp duty, VAT and broader international tax issues. The position also includes supporting venture capital and growth-stage clients on tax-efficient investment structures and share incentive arrangements for employees, directors and advisors.
